Desktop Publishing and Printing
Qualifications
Enrolment status: current
The following qualifications are available as a VCE VET program:
- ICP20205 Certificate II in Printing and Graphic Arts (Desktop Publishing)
- ICP20105 Certificate II in Printing and Graphic Arts (General)
Pre-apprenticeships
A pre-apprenticeship is a nationally recognised qualification that has an automatic training and duration credit into the apprenticeship in the same industry area. A pre-apprenticeship training program prepares the student for entry into a trade based apprenticeship by equipping the student with foundation knowledge and skills.
Formal pre-apprenticeship arrangements have been approved by Skills Victoria (formerly OTTE) for ICP20105 Certificate II in Printing and Graphic Arts (General).
Credit in the VCE
Students who complete ICP20205 Certificate II in Printing and Graphic Arts (Desktop Publishing) OR ICP20105 Certificate II in Printing and Graphic Arts (General) will be eligible for credit of up to six units credit towards their VCE: up to four units at Units 1 and 2 and a Units 3 and 4 sequence.
ENTER Contribution
Students who receive a Units 3 and 4 sequence for ICP20105 Certificate II in Printing and Graphic Arts (General) will be eligible for a 10% increment towards their ENTER (10% of the average of the primary four scaled studies).
